Job Summary

Description

Vertiv is looking for a Data Engineer to build and manage the data infrastructure that powers our smart manufacturing and IoT initiatives for the switchgear and busway business. This position will lead the design development and deployment of scalable data pipelines sourcing mission-critical data from our global network of manufacturing sites and IoT-enabled products. You will be responsible for creating a unified reliable data foundation that enables advanced analytics machine learning and business intelligence to drive operational excellence and innovation across Vertiv.

Architect build and maintain robust and scalable ETL/ELT data pipelines to process structured and unstructured data from diverse sources including Manufacturing Execution Systems (MES) ERPs quality control systems and IoT sensor streams.

Design and implement a centralized cloud data platform (data warehouse/data lake) to serve as the single source of truth for all manufacturing and operational data.

Evaluate select and deploy modern data stack technologies (e.g. cloud data warehouses orchestration tools like Airflow/Prefect transformation tools like dbt) to establish a best-in-class data infrastructure.

Develop and enforce data engineering best practices for data quality monitoring logging data governance and CI/CD for data pipelines to ensure reliability and trust in the data.

Collaborate closely with data scientists BI analysts and manufacturing stakeholders to understand data requirements and deliver production-grade datasets optimized for analytics and machine learning models.

Design and implement standardized data models and schemas to ensure data consistency across the global organization enabling meaningful cross-plant analysis.

Automate manual data processes and optimize data pipeline performance to decrease data latency improve data availability and maximize the ROI of our data assets.
